Description: The Office of the Royal Archaeological Institute of Great Britain and Ireland, London, 1870. First Edition, Softcover. Fair Condition/No Dust Jacket. Cream paper covers are darkened, spine is flaking, text block binding is sound, clean pages with some foxing to initial plates. Includes: Cartmel Priory Church, Lancashire by Rev. J. L. Petit; Hoard of Ancient British Coins found at Santon Downham, Suffolk by John Evans; Roman Lanx found at Welney, Norfolk by S. S. Lewis; Roman Sarcophagus discovered at Westminster by Very Rev. Arthur Penrhyn Stanley; The Sarcophagus of Valerius Amandinus by Rev. John McCaul; Account of Discovery of Roman Coffin in North Green of Westminster Abbey by Henry Poole.
